Clarion's XC1410 4-channel amp delivers 50 watts RMS per channel from a chassis that's about as long and wide as a dollar bill. This micro-sized amp can fit almost anywhere, even behind many dashboards. And Clarion managed to pack more watts per square inch inside the XC1410 than almost any other 4-channel amp made.

Alpine's KTP-445U Power Pack is the easiest way to pump up the power of your in-dash receiver. It gives you a robust 45 watts RMS x 4 channels, so you can give your aftermarket speakers the power they need to sound your best. This amp installs inline with your receiver's wiring harness, so there's no need to run a wire to your battery. It's compact and fits behind many dashes.

The Alpine PDX-V9 is the "do it all" version of Alpine's popular digital PDX amps. It's small, stackable with other PDX amps, and gives you 100 watts RMS x 4 for your speakers, plus 500 watts RMS x 1 to drive a sub. Serious power, with a tiny footprint.
